National Brownfield Institute: A Black Country Beacon of Remediation Excellence
The presentation will provide an overview of the National Brownfield Institute (NBI) and the facilities and equipment that will be available once the building is completed in Spring 2022. The presentation will also focus on the wider national role that the Institute will play in the brownfield sector from 2022 onwards.
This webinar is aimed at all businesses and other organisations associated with the ownership, use and development of brownfield or sites. It is felt it will be of particular interest to SMEs located on brownfield land or locating to brownfield land.

About us
This series of events has been created by the University of Wolverhampton Brownfield Research & Innovation Centre (BRIC) which supports the regeneration and re-use of brownfield sites for social, domestic and business purposes. The Centre, part-funded by the European Regional Development Fund, is able to provide free assistance to qualifying Black Country SMEs in areas such as:
• Building scanning
• Soil analysis and advice on remediation
• Geographic Information Systems
• Advice on ground water contamination, ground stabilisation
